| 

.NET C# Java Javascript Exception

2
Guten Tag.
Ich habe aus einer Textbox einen längeren sting (bis zu 250 zeichen).
Diesen muss ich nun splitten, um Ihn dann in ein PDF Dokument zeilenweise zu stecken.
Das splitten nach 38 Zeichen ist kein Problem, jedoch kappt er dann auch wörter. Jemand eine Idee wie man das lösen kann?
Hier mal der bisherige Code:

string words = "Dies ist eine Testdatei zum testen der funktion zum teilen des strings und ausgabe des selbigen ohne Wörter zu trennen.";

int charCount = 38;
List<string> parts = new List<string>();

for (int i = 0; i < Math.Ceiling((double)words.Length / charCount); i++)
{
parts.Add(words.Substring(i * charCount, Math.Min(charCount, words.Length - (i * charCount))));
}
11.02.2015
dissy555 1 1
3 Antworten
0
Was du suchst ist ein "word wrap Algorithmus".

Unter http://www.codeproject.com/Articles/51488/Implementing-Word-Wrap-in-C gibt es ein Beispiel in C#.
11.02.2015
phg 1,6k 3
0
Zeigt aber keine gif`s an?

NewRow("Flag:") = Drawing.Image.FromFile("C:\Users\Anwender\Documents\Visual Studio 2013\Projects\Wechselkurse\Wechselkurse\Wechselkurse\gif\" & Currency & ".gif")

wer hat eine Idee!
14.02.2015
tsmeier 51 1 3
Dafür solltest du
1. eine eigene Frage aufmachen und
2. Etwas mehr Infos liefern, z.B. welche Sprache ggf. Framework etc...
phg 27.02.2015
0
hi. danke phg, das ist genau das was ich gesucht habe.
18.02.2015
dissy555 1 1
Bitte gerne, könntest du dann noch meine Antwort als richtig markieren?
phg 27.02.2015

Stelle deine .net-Frage jetzt!
TOP TECHNOLOGIES CONSULTING GmbH